Why Should Families Eat Together?

    Sharing meals is seen as an excellent way of keeping families connected with one another. More importantly, if you sit at a table together without the TV on you will naturally start talking to each other. It is amazing what you find out, particularly about the lives of teenagers, if you make time to listen and to talk. Staying connected sounds like a small thing but it is the basis of all positive family relationships. In turn, a positive relationship between parents and children helps parents maintain good standards of discipline. Children start off looking up to their parents and despite naughty moments most parents remember a time when it was obvious that their smaller child felt bad about misbehaving. Older children often seem to lose this feeling that they should behave as other want them to. Although it is normal for teenager to challenge authority – through their parents, at school or by campaigning on wider issues – you don't want them to lose any sense that others have a rights and beliefs too. Experts believe increasingly that teenagers and their parents need to spend time together to maintain a feeling of mutual respect and trust. It is thought that this helps both maintain firm boundaries on teen behaviour at home and reduces anti-social behaviour outside the home. And of course, shared meals mean that you can ensure your children eat as healthily as possible and perhaps even learn to cook.
